#!/usr/bin/env python
import sys
import os
import warnings
import locale
import csv
import django
sys.path.append(os.path.join(os.path.dirname(__file__), '../dtpmap/dtpmap'))
os.environ.setdefault("DJANGO_SETTINGS_MODULE", "dtpmap.settings")
django.setup()
try:
locale.setlocale(locale.LC_TIME, "ru_RU")
except locale.Error:
# right locale for GNU/Linux
locale.setlocale(locale.LC_TIME, "ru_RU.UTF8")
warnings.filterwarnings('ignore')
from dtpmapapp import models
from dtpmapapp import utils
from django.shortcuts import get_object_or_404
from scrapy.crawler import CrawlerProcess
from scrapy.settings import Settings
from parser.dtpparser.spiders.region_spider import RegionSpider
from parser.dtpparser.spiders.dtp_spider import DtpSpider
from parser import update_dtp
from parser import geocoder
def open_csv(link):
with open(link, 'r', encoding='utf-8') as f:
reader = csv.reader(f)
data = list(reader)
data.pop(0)
return data
def get_tech_data():
for participant_type in open_csv("data/participant_types.csv"):
participant_type_item, created = models.MVCParticipantType.objects.get_or_create(
name=participant_type[0]
)
if created:
participant_type_item.label = participant_type[1]
participant_type_item.value = True if participant_type[2] == "true" else False
participant_type_item.save()
def download_regions():
if os.path.exists("data/regions.json"):
os.remove("data/regions.json")
settings = Settings()
os.environ['SCRAPY_SETTINGS_MODULE'] = 'parser.dtpparser.settings'
settings_module_path = os.environ['SCRAPY_SETTINGS_MODULE']
settings.setmodule(settings_module_path, priority='project')
process = CrawlerProcess(settings)
process.crawl(RegionSpider)
process.start()
def get_regions_from_file():
regions_data = open_csv("data/regions.csv")
for region in regions_data:
if region[7]:
parent_region = get_object_or_404(models.Region, oktmo_code=region[8],level=1)
region_item, created = models.Region.objects.get_or_create(
oktmo_code=region[1],
level=region[3],
parent_region_id=parent_region.id
)
else:
region_item, created = models.Region.objects.get_or_create(
oktmo_code=region[1],
level=region[3]
)
if created:
region_item.name = region[0]
region_item.alias = region[2]
region_item.latitude = region[5]
region_item.longitude = region[6]
region_item.status = True if region[4] == "TRUE" else False
region_item.save()
def download_dtp():
if os.path.exists("data/dtp.json"):
os.remove("data/dtp.json")
settings = Settings()
os.environ['SCRAPY_SETTINGS_MODULE'] = 'parser.dtpparser.settings'
settings_module_path = os.environ['SCRAPY_SETTINGS_MODULE']
settings.setmodule(settings_module_path, priority='project')
process = CrawlerProcess(settings)
process.crawl(DtpSpider)
process.start()
def get_dtp():
update_dtp.main()
def geocode_dtp():
geocoder.new_geocoder()
def load(data):
if len(data) > 0:
for item in data:
if item == "tech_data":
get_tech_data()
elif item == "download_regions":
download_regions()
elif item == "get_regions":
get_regions_from_file()
elif item == "download_dtp":
download_dtp()
elif item == "get_dtp":
get_dtp()
elif item == "geocode_dtp":
geocode_dtp()
elif item == "create_dump":
utils.create_dump()
else:
get_tech_data()
#download_regions()
get_regions_from_file()
#download_dtp()
get_dtp()
#geocode_dtp()
def main(args):
load(args[1:])
if __name__ == "__main__":
main(sys.argv)
